Oleg Khramov, Deputy Secretary of the Russian Security Council, warned of the risks posed by the policies pursued by the United States and other Western countries in the field of artificial intelligence development.

"The field of artificial intelligence will inevitably turn into a field for military and political confrontation, and not only for scientific and technical competition," Interfax news agency quoted Kramov as saying today during the Army 2021 Military-Technical Forum in the outskirts of Moscow.

Khramov added: "Developed countries, led by the United States and other countries among its closest allies, are aggressively promoting and on various international platforms for the benefit of the approaches to them in crystallizing the foundations for developing artificial intelligence systems and determining their application in various fields."

Khramov pointed out that it is obvious that the countries that succeeded in crystallizing these rules and standards and trying to establish them at the international level seek to obtain new possibilities in global hegemony in light of the changing historical reality, pointing to the existence of the risk of manipulating the performance standards of the mentioned systems and standards of their reliability and safety, which would lead To allow the exploitation of new technologies to achieve immediate political and economic goals.

The Deputy Secretary of the Russian Security Council concluded by saying, "All of this threatens the national security of Russia and dictates the need to respond to this matter in an appropriate manner."
